UCC Students Union Has Hit Out At Plans By The College Which Would See The Student Capitation Fee More Than Doubled

UCC is planning to increase the fee from €170 per student per year, to €250

This will affect the incoming first years this Autumn.

This will then rise to 370 euro in 2023, on top of the 3,000 euro student contribution charge.

This follows UCC's plans to increase the cost of its on-campus accomodation by over 500 euro for the 2019/2020 academic year.

Speaking to RedFM News, Kelly Coyle from UCC Student's Union says the university's handling of the situation has been a kick in the teeth.
